Not to bring up old arguments, but use a good sniper system to lowball bid on multiple auctions... My heart bleeds when I hear of fellow B&Bers putting in multiple bids and driving prices up. Do a search OP on sniping to get more info and see the myriad of opinions on the subject and to see if it would work for you.
EBay brushes have gone up in price it seems, so your best bet is to bid on lots that have brushes thrown in as after thoughts with no mention of them in the title description.

Good luck!! If you are patient you will find a
nice one for sure.
